Output 29a4f057531dad5e136c9384ada4fee99bbb6527df53308761613a3044cd3e42:2

value
2846931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 755ac574fc772f6383eaf91b3e648eb6ca4e6e0d OP_EQUAL
address
3CPXitYfD6ze22T3owbLJt2WEk25kaXKhR
transaction
29a4f057531dad5e136c9384ada4fee99bbb6527df53308761613a3044cd3e42
confirmations
18052
spent
true